Images of Goodramgate c.1890
HMU/P/24/167 · Item · c. late 20th century
Part of Hugh Murray archive

Includes two monochrome photographic prints of a photograph taken c. 1890 showing a view of Goodramgate. The original image may be in the Evelyn collection, held, by the Yorkshire Architectural and Yorkshire Archaeological Society. Caption on the back of the image reads 'Goodramgate York, showing 'The Gatehouse' leading to College Street.

Also includes a monochrome postcard containing a copy of the same image, with the caption 'Goodramgate, before the opening of Deangate, c. 1980'.
